Browse Source

allow ipv4 routes without gateway in configuration

SVN-Revision: 13714
Jo-Philipp Wich 17 years ago
parent
commit
1cdaa2d3dc
1 changed files with 4 additions and 2 deletions
  1. 4 2
      package/base-files/files/etc/hotplug.d/iface/10-routes

+ 4 - 2
package/base-files/files/etc/hotplug.d/iface/10-routes

@@ -27,7 +27,8 @@ add_route() {
 	dest="${netmask:+-net "$target" netmask "$netmask"}"
 	dest="${dest:--host "$target"}"
 	
-	/sbin/route add $dest gw "$gateway" ${dev:+dev "$dev"} ${metric:+ metric "$metric"}
+	/sbin/route add $dest ${gateway:+gw "$gateway"} \
+		${dev:+dev "$dev"} ${metric:+ metric "$metric"}
 }
 
 add_route6() {
@@ -54,7 +55,8 @@ add_route6() {
 		config_get gateway "$interface" gateway
 	}
 
-	/sbin/route -A inet6 add $target ${gateway:+gw "$gateway"} ${dev:+dev "$dev"} ${metric:+ metric "$metric"}
+	/sbin/route -A inet6 add $target ${gateway:+gw "$gateway"} \
+		${dev:+dev "$dev"} ${metric:+ metric "$metric"}
 }
 
 case "$ACTION" in